Transaction

e8ece83b592e5e4fea9f306ccccbd0854fe55be308deb76c4e93ee7ea8c9c0e0
20,017 confirmations
Timestamp
1761561850
Block921,014
Fee322 sats
Fee rate2.24 sats/vB
view on mempool.space

Inputs & Outputs